NuRinse HOCL is an effective antibacterial sanitizer for gram-negative and gram-positive bacteria. It comes under the product identifier code NuR-HOCL and has no hazard statements. The directions for use are to spray it on the skin and let it air dry. It is an all-natural electrolyzed salt antibacterial sanitizer made in the USA with cucumber fragrance, purified RO water, aloe, and vitamin E. It has an active ingredient of hypochlorous acid of 385 ppm. One must keep it out of reach of children and store it in the original sealed container. Safety Data Sheet is available for it.*
